def dialog_box(): root = tk.Tk() root.title('Calendar') Label(root, text = 'Year').grid(row = 0) e1 = Entry(root) e1.grid(row = 0, column = 1) button = tk.Botton(root, text = 'Show', width = 20).grid(row = 1, column = 1) button.pack() root.mainloop()
def createBottoms(self): self.btn = tk.Botton(self, text='File', font=('Arial', 12), width=3, height=1, command=self.) self.file_option_list = ("File open", "Save as", "Quit") self.file_option_var = tk.StringVar() self.file_option_var.set("File") self.file_option_menu = tk.OptionMenu(self, self.file_option_var, *self.file_option_list) self.file_option_menu.grid(row=5, column=0, sticky=tk.N+tk.W) self.bottom_frame = tk.Frame(self) self.bottom_frame.pack(side=tk.BOTTOM)
def clickFunction(): e2.delete(0,END) number = e1.get() number2 = e3.get() number3 = e4.get() text1="My name is" text2=", and I am a" text3=". I like" a=str(text1+number+text2+number2+text3+number3) e2.insert(0,a) l1=tk.Label(win,text="My name is") l2=tk.Label(win,text=+", and I am a") L3=tk.Label(win,text=". I like") b1 = tk.Botton(win, text="Click to enter",command=clickFunction) e1=tk.Entry(win,width=20) e2=tk.Entry(win, width=120, textvariable=eoutput) e3=tk.Entry(win,width=20) e4=tk.Entry(win,width=20) l1.grid(row=1,column=1) l2.grid(row=1,column=3) L3.grid(row=1,column=5) e1.grid(row=1,column=2) e3.grid(row=1,column=4) e4.grid(row=1,column=6) b1.grid(row=2,column=1,columnspan=3) e2.grid(row=3,column=1,columnspan=6)
root = tkinter.Tk() root.title("Temperature Converter") def f_to_c(): f_value = int(fahrenheitValue.get()) c_value = 5 / 9 * (f_value - 32) celsiusValue.set(str(c_value)) fahrenheitLabel = tkinter.Label(root, text="Fahrenheit:") fahrenheitLabel.grid(column=1, row=1) fahrenheitValue = tkinter.StringVar() celsiusValue = tkinter.StringVar() celsiusLabel = tkinter.Label(root, text="Celsius:") celsiusLabel.grid(column=1, row=2) fahrenheitEntry = tkinter.Entry(root, textvariable=fahrenheitValue) fahrenheitEntry.grid(column=2, row=1) resultLabel = tkinter.Label(root, textvariable=celsiusValue) resultLabel.grid(column=2, row=2, sticky="W") convert_botton = tkinter.Botton(root, text="Convert", command=f_to_c()) convert_botton.grid(row=3, column=1, colunmspan=2) root.mainloop()
import tkinter as tk window = tk.Tk() window.title ('My window') window.geometry('200x100') l = tk.Label(window,text = 'OMG! This is TK!',bg = 'green',font = ('Arial',12),width=15, height=2) l.pack() b = tk.Botton(window,text='hit me') window.mainloop()
import tkinter as tk window = tk.Tk() window.title("my window") window.geometry('200x100') # Label var = tk.StringVar() l = tk.Label(window, text='Test_Label', textvariable=var, bg='green', font=('Arial', 12), width=15, height=2) l.pack() # button b = tk.Botton(window, test='hit me', width=15, height=2, command=hit_me) window.mainloop()